    Is it okay to use WD40 on windshield wipers?

    Not recommended for use with WD-40 on windshield wipers due to several reasons:

    Damage to Wiper Blades: WD-40 contains solvents and oils that can break down the rubber on wiper blades, causing them to crack, dry out, and wear out faster.
